What is a Psychiatric Assessment?
A psychiatric assessment is the primary step towards a diagnosis. Throughout this appointment, the psychiatrist will collect info about your thoughts, sensations and behaviours. The psychiatrist will likewise look at your family history.
The assessment can be a consensual outpatient meeting or a Mental Health Act assessment. In the latter case, it is likely to include a remand in custody.

Psychiatrists in the UK
Psychiatrists in the UK are trained to assess, identify and treat psychological health problems. This consists of conditions like anxiety, depression, consuming conditions, and PTSD. Psychiatrists can supply treatment through medication and treatment. Clients can go to a psychiatrist for a private assessment or as part of their care from the NHS. During an assessment, the psychiatrist will take an in-depth history and ask concerns about a patient's life and relationships. They will also make observations about a patient's level of consciousness, look, motor activity, and feelings. In addition, they may ask the patient to explain their signs and how they have impacted their every day life. Psychiatrists can use this information to help them select the most efficient treatment for the patient.
Unlike other physicians, who often focus on their medical knowledge and scientific experience, psychiatrists must combine this with a strong understanding of the social elements that can trigger psychological health issue. As an outcome, they must have the ability to establish a healing alliance with their patients. Psychiatrists can likewise work with other healthcare specialists to enhance a patient's psychological health.
The decline in recruitment to psychiatry must be understood in the light of government policies impacting the NHS as a whole and mental-health services in particular. These have actually included a run-down of intense beds and tasks to change the scientific function of psychiatry. The result has actually been an absence of personnel and a high rate of early retirement among British scientific psychiatrists.
In the face of these challenges, some medical psychiatrists have responded with anger and discouragement. Psychiatrists near me
A psychiatric assessment is a comprehensive assessment of an individual's psychological and psychological wellness. It can help health experts recognize any problems that may be triggering symptoms, and use a treatment and care plan. Symptoms can consist of changes in sleep patterns, mood swings, loss of hunger, hallucinations, or sensations of despondence and helplessness. A psychiatric assessment can also be used to detect conditions such as stress and anxiety, depression, and bipolar disorder. A psychiatric assessment is carried out by a psychiatrist, psychologist, or clinical social worker. It usually consists of an in-depth interview, psychological tests, and case history.
